SUMMER DANCE INTENSIVES AT DCS

Intermediate/Advanced Level

July 8-26, 2024

DANCE CONSERVATORY Seattle is pleased to offer a three-week summer dance intensive taught by current and former professional dancers. For Ages 12-21 at an Intermediate/Advanced Level of Ballet Training.  (This level is equivalent to our Level 4/5 Intermediate/ Advanced Teens regular course and is appropriate for dancers training 3-6 times per week).  The summer course includes Ballet technique classes, pointe, variations, modern, jazz, contemporary, partnering & choreography. Classes taught by current and former dance professionals, including, Joshua Grant (Former Soloist at Pacific Northwest Ballet), Kaori Nakamura (Former Principal at Pacific Northwest Ballet), Chris Montoya (University of Washington MFA, formerly with Les Ballets Trockadero de Monte Carlo), Ayumi Matsuda. Other teachers soon to be announced and all teachers are subject to change.

Intermediate Level

July 15-26, 2024

This camp is for ages 12-18 and those dancers that have been taking recent ballet or dance classes for 2 to 3 years, taking at least 2-3 classes per week. (This is equivalent to our Level 3 Ballet program). The summer course includes Ballet technique classes, pre-pointe instruction, modern, jazz, contemporary, & choreography. Classes taught by current and former dance professionals, including, Joshua Grant (Soloist at Pacific Northwest Ballet), Kaori Nakamura (Former Principal at Pacific Northwest Ballet), Chris Montoya (University of Washington MFA and formerly with Les Ballet Trockadero de Monte Carlo), Sierra Keith, Emily Sneeringer and other dance professionals. Other teachers soon to be announced and all teachers are subject to change.

Beginner Level

July 8-12, 2024

This camp is for ages 12-18 and those dancers that have either never taken dance before or only have minimal dance experience. (This level is equivalent to our Ballet Level 2 program, which is for those newer dancers taking 1-2 times per week). The summer course includes Ballet technique classes, pre-pointe instruction, modern, jazz, contemporary, & choreography. Classes taught by current and former dance professionals, including, Joshua Grant (Soloist at Pacific Northwest Ballet), Kaori Nakamura (Former Principal at Pacific Northwest Ballet), Chris Montoya (University of Washington MFA and formerly with Les Ballets Trockadero de Monte Carlo), Sierra Keith, Emily Sneeringer and other dance professionals. Other teachers soon to be announced and all teachers are subject to change.

DANCE CONSERVATORY Seattle provides a safe-space and inclusive access to dance—embracing all bodies, identities, and cultures.

We are committed to nurturing current and future generations of dancers, artists, and choreographers within a supportive and respectful environment.
